Factors Affecting Cost
- Size of the Bathroom: Larger bathrooms generally require more materials and labor, increasing the overall cost.
- Quality of Materials: High-end materials like marble or custom cabinetry will significantly raise expenses compared to standard options.
- Extent of Renovation: A full remodel involving plumbing and electrical work will cost more than a simple cosmetic update.
- Labor Costs: Skilled labor in Stamford, CT, can vary, impacting the total cost of your renovation.
- Permits and Inspections: Local regulations may require permits and inspections, adding to the overall cost.
- Design Complexity: Custom designs and intricate layouts can increase both material and labor costs.
- Timeframe: Expedited projects may incur additional costs due to the need for overtime labor or rush orders on materials.
Common Tasks and Costs
Task | Average Cost (Stamford, CT) |
---|---|
Basic Fixture Replacement | $150 - $500 |
New Tile Installation | $1,000 - $3,000 |
Plumbing Upgrades | $500 - $2,500 |
Electrical Work | $300 - $1,500 |
Vanity and Countertop | $500 - $2,000 |
Shower/Bathtub Installation | $1,200 - $5,000 |
Flooring Replacement | $800 - $2,500 |
Full Bathroom Remodel | $5,000 - $20,000 |
